Unknown Virus?????

My daughter has had a low-grade fever every day for a month now.  She is also fatigued and irritable at times.  She is 8 years old and has been tested for mono, CMV, and the doc says it is not bacterial.  He wants to send her to an infectious disease doc.  I have been all over the net trying to figure out what could be causing this for so long...its really bothering me.  Have kept her out of school for a month now.  HELP!

Hi,
How is your daughter? What diagnostic tests were done already? Fever of unknown origin (FUO) is an unexplained fever that persists longer than 1 week in a child. Aside from mono and CMV, other possible viral causes include EBV, enterovirus, HSV, helatitis and even HIV according to one study. ( ref: http://www.wjpch.com/UploadFile/001%20%20%2010-104.pdf)
Aside from blood and urine tests, additional diagnostic tests such as imaging studies and even nuclear medicine studies may need to be done to determine the underlying cause.  Referral to an ID specialist would indeed very helpful in ruling out infectious issues. Take care and do keep us posted.
